Kenzie Tiller
October 2, 2019
Q: Kenzie, how old are you? What grade are you in?
A: I’m 13 and I am currently in the 7th grade.
Q: Being a 7th grader, how would you compare this year to your 6th grade year?
A: I would say that 7th grade is more challenging than 6th grade. I have to put more effort into my work, especially in math.
Q: What profession are you going into after high school?
A: I want to be a teacher so that I can help kids with everything. On the side, I would take an interest in writing or journalism.
Q: What is your favorite way to spend time with your family?
A: I love watching random movies and laughing at all the jokes we have.
Q: Who is your role model and why?
A: My mom is my role model because she’s very confident, funny, and nice.
Q: What is your favorite memory of your role model?
A: I remember her picking me up from school one day last year, and we spent the rest of the day out of town. Most of our memories are of us shopping and hanging out.
